About 14 Hasedines Road
14 Hasedines Road is a four-bedroom mid-terrace house in Hemel Hempstead (HP1 3RA). It has a recorded floor area of 114 m² (around 1227 sq ft), construction records dating it to 1950-1966 and council tax band D. The latest certificate (October 2024) shows a C (score 73). When first surveyed in December 2012 the rating was E, the property has climbed 2 bands since. Between certificates, roof efficiency went from Very Poor to Good, window efficiency went from Average to Good and lighting went from Average to Very Good; while wall efficiency dropped from Good to Average. The recommended improvements would push it to B (score 84). Other recorded features include outbuildings and a loft. Records show the property has been extended at some point in its history.
At 114 m² the property is well over the postcode median (83 m² across 18 EPCs), placing it in the larger end of the local stock. Most recent transfer was March 2025 at £522,500 — fresh data. Across 2013–2025, sale prices on this property compounded at 6.6% per year. On a £-per-square-foot basis, the last sale (£426/sq ft) was about 22.3% above the typical sold price in the postcode.
